Batana Oil Hair Growth: Is It All Hype or Real Results?
Is your mane lacking volume? Wishing of thicker, longer locks? Maybe you've heard whispers about Batana oil and its alleged ability to boost hair growth. But is it all just hype, or does this magical oil really work? Let's delve into the science behind Batana oil and see if it lives up to the buzz. Some people swear by its results, claiming it stimulates hair growth and thickens existing strands. Others remain dubious, pointing to a lack of conclusive proof.
So, what's the final verdict? The jury's still out. While there are user reports of positive results, more rigorous studies are needed to determine Batana oil's true power on hair growth.
- Perhaps the best approach is to speak with a dermatologist or trichologist before embarking on any new hair care treatment. They can assess your individual needs and recommend the most appropriate course of action.
